Question 148282: Trains A and B are traveling in the same direction on parallel lines. Train A is traveling at 40 miles per hour and Train B is traveling 50 miles an hour. Than Train A passes a station at 12:25 PM. If Train B passes the same station at 12:35 PM. What time will B catch up with Train A? When will Train B catch up with Train A?
